Effective Approaches for Grief and Loss Therapy
Grief and loss exist deeply impactful experiences that can profoundly affect individuals' well-being. Effective therapy approaches validate the complexity of grief and provide a nurturing space for individuals to understand their feelings and navigate this challenging time.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) emphasizes on identifying and modifying negative thought patterns and behaviors that worsen grief.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T) supports acceptance of difficult emotions and develops values-driven living to enhance well-being.
Psychodynamic therapy delves the underlying emotional factors that contribute grief reactions, while intergenerational therapy addresses the impact of past losses on current experiences.

Locating a Grief Counselor Near You
Grief is a deeply personal and often overwhelming experience. When we lose someone we love, it can appear like our world has shifted. In these difficult times, seeking support from a qualified grief counselor can be exceptionally helpful. A counselor provides a safe and understanding space to explore your feelings of grief.
It's important to remember that you are not isolated in your grief. Many resources exist to guide you on your healing journey. Beginning by finding a grief counselor near you can be the initial step towards comfort.
Here are some ways to locate a grief counselor in your area:
* Reach out to your primary care physician or therapist for suggestions.
* Explore online directories such as Psychology Today or the American Counseling Association.
* Get in touch your local health center or social services agency.
